Objective

To evaluate the effect of EV71 inactivated vaccine on the epidemiological characteristics and reported incidence of hand, foot, and mouth disease (HFMD) in Quzhou city.

Methods

The surveillance data of HFMD cases in Quzhou city from 2009 to 2022 were collected by China Infectious Disease Reporting Information Management system, and the epidemiological characteristics were descriptively analyzed. The change trend of reported incidence of HFMD in Quzhou before and after the application of EV71 inactivated vaccine was analyzed by interruption time series design.

Results

The average reported incidence of HFMD in Quzhou from 2009 to 2022 was 200.02/100 000. After the application of EV71 inactivated vaccine in Quzhou, the instantaneous change of HFMD reported incidence was -30.296/100 000 (t=0.30, P=0.773), the slope changes was-75.694/100 000 (t=5.43, P < 0.001), and the slope was -33.923 (β1+β3=33.923). The proportion of reported cases aged 0 to 4 years in all age groups decreased from 97.72% in 2009—2015 to 90.93% in 2016—2022.

Conclusion

The EV71 vaccine has achieved good prevention and control effect in a short time after coming into the market in Quzhou city, but the incidence rate is still high. It is necessary to strengthen the vaccination of children of school age, especially those less than 12 months old.
